This commit is contained in:
krahets
2023-07-26 15:34:46 +08:00
parent f8f7086196
commit 7351ec70a6
53 changed files with 439 additions and 329 deletions

View File

@@ -142,7 +142,7 @@ comments: true
isEmpty := deque.Len() == 0
```
=== "JavaScript"
=== "JS"
```javascript title="deque.js"
/* 初始化双向队列 */
@@ -180,7 +180,7 @@ comments: true
console.log("双向队列是否为空 = " + isEmpty);
```
=== "TypeScript"
=== "TS"
```typescript title="deque.ts"
/* 初始化双向队列 */
@@ -814,7 +814,7 @@ comments: true
}
```
=== "JavaScript"
=== "JS"
```javascript title="linkedlist_deque.js"
/* 双向链表节点 */
@@ -941,7 +941,7 @@ comments: true
}
```
=== "TypeScript"
=== "TS"
```typescript title="linkedlist_deque.ts"
/* 双向链表节点 */
@@ -2413,7 +2413,7 @@ comments: true
}
```
=== "JavaScript"
=== "JS"
```javascript title="array_deque.js"
/* 基于环形数组实现的双向队列 */
@@ -2521,7 +2521,7 @@ comments: true
}
```
=== "TypeScript"
=== "TS"
```typescript title="array_deque.ts"
/* 基于环形数组实现的双向队列 */

View File

@@ -136,7 +136,7 @@ comments: true
isEmpty := queue.Len() == 0
```
=== "JavaScript"
=== "JS"
```javascript title="queue.js"
/* 初始化队列 */
@@ -164,7 +164,7 @@ comments: true
const empty = queue.length === 0;
```
=== "TypeScript"
=== "TS"
```typescript title="queue.ts"
/* 初始化队列 */
@@ -572,7 +572,7 @@ comments: true
}
```
=== "JavaScript"
=== "JS"
```javascript title="linkedlist_queue.js"
/* 基于链表实现的队列 */
@@ -640,7 +640,7 @@ comments: true
}
```
=== "TypeScript"
=== "TS"
```typescript title="linkedlist_queue.ts"
/* 基于链表实现的队列 */
@@ -1486,7 +1486,7 @@ comments: true
}
```
=== "JavaScript"
=== "JS"
```javascript title="array_queue.js"
/* 基于环形数组实现的队列 */
@@ -1555,7 +1555,7 @@ comments: true
}
```
=== "TypeScript"
=== "TS"
```typescript title="array_queue.ts"
/* 基于环形数组实现的队列 */

View File

@@ -137,7 +137,7 @@ comments: true
isEmpty := len(stack) == 0
```
=== "JavaScript"
=== "JS"
```javascript title="stack.js"
/* 初始化栈 */
@@ -164,7 +164,7 @@ comments: true
const is_empty = stack.length === 0;
```
=== "TypeScript"
=== "TS"
```typescript title="stack.ts"
/* 初始化栈 */
@@ -545,7 +545,7 @@ comments: true
}
```
=== "JavaScript"
=== "JS"
```javascript title="linkedlist_stack.js"
/* 基于链表实现的栈 */
@@ -602,7 +602,7 @@ comments: true
}
```
=== "TypeScript"
=== "TS"
```typescript title="linkedlist_stack.ts"
/* 基于链表实现的栈 */
@@ -1264,7 +1264,7 @@ comments: true
}
```
=== "JavaScript"
=== "JS"
```javascript title="array_stack.js"
/* 基于数组实现的栈 */
@@ -1308,7 +1308,7 @@ comments: true
}
```
=== "TypeScript"
=== "TS"
```typescript title="array_stack.ts"
/* 基于数组实现的栈 */